Inside the story of Mesopotamia: The Rise of Cities
Mesopotamia: The Rise of Cities centers on a premise that unfolds like this: After decades of inaccessibility due to unrest and wars, teams of archaeologists from around the globe return to the greatest sites in Mesopotamia in a bid to save what can still be saved.
